Abstract

The need to tell human and machines apart has surged due to abuse of automated 'bots'. However, several textualimage- based CAPTCHAs have been defeated recently, calling for the development of new anti-automation schemes. In this paper, we propose a simple yet effective visual CAPTCHA test by exchanging the content of nonoverlapping regions in an image. We give in-depth analysis regarding the choice of parameter and image database during the test generation phase. We also contemplate possible ways, including 1) random guess, 2) collect and match, and 3) image segmentation, to defeat the proposed test and provide counter-measures when necessary. Preliminary experimental results have validated the efficacy of the proposed CAPTCHA, although we expect that a large-scale experiment to collect and analyze user responses will contribute to optimal parameter settings.
